Real-Life Application: Custom Tote Bag Design
Let’s imagine using Devon Rex Cat Kisses as the main graphic on a custom embroidered tote bag. This scenario is common among Etsy sellers and small shop owners looking to offer unique, handmade products. The cat’s design is large enough to stand out but not so overwhelming that it drowns out the rest of the bag’s design elements.
However, I’d recommend testing the stitch density on a scrap piece of fabric first. With its mix of fill stitches and running stitches, this design might require a bit more stabilizer on thinner or stretchy fabrics. If you're aiming for a professional look, using a tear-away stabilizer underneath could help maintain the integrity of the design, especially if the fabric has a texture or weave that might cause shifting during stitching.
Also, considering the colors used in the kisses, it’s important to check how they’ll look on different fabric backgrounds. Light-colored fabrics will let the colors pop, while darker fabrics may require adjusting the thread shades to ensure visibility. A quick black-and-white mockup can help visualize how the design will translate across various substrates before finalizing the project.

Areas to Approach with Caution
While Devon Rex Cat Kisses is a beautiful design, there are certain scenarios where extra care should be taken. When working with small hoop sizes, it’s essential to confirm that all elements of the design fit within the hoop without distortion. Similarly, when using this design on textured fabrics or thin materials, additional support from a good stabilizer is recommended to prevent puckering or stretching.
Stretchy fabrics like knits or jerseys may also present challenges, as the tension of the stitches can affect the appearance of the design. In such cases, using a hoop size that allows for proper alignment and adjusting the stitch density accordingly can help achieve a cleaner result.
If you're planning to use this design on curved surfaces like caps or hats, consider how the layout will adapt to the curve. Some parts of the design may need repositioning or resizing to maintain clarity and balance on these types of items.
Design Notes for Embroidery Professionals
Before committing to using Devon Rex Cat Kisses in your next project, take a few practical steps to ensure success. Test the design on a scrap piece of fabric to see how it looks in real life. Check the thread colors against your chosen fabric background, and review the stitch density to ensure it’s appropriate for the material you’re working with.
Also, inspect small details like the tips of the cat’s ears or the outlines of the kisses. These subtle features can make or break the overall impression of the finished product. Testing the design in black and white mockups can also help you evaluate contrast and clarity before moving forward.
Finally, if you plan to sell finished items or digital versions of this design, be sure to confirm the licensing terms to avoid any legal issues.
